Different Services Offered by PTSD Treatment in Arlington

DetoxificationDetoxification is a crucial first step in the recovery process for those dealing with substance abuse alongside PTSD. This service is designed to safely manage withdrawal symptoms, which can often be exacerbated by trauma. Facilities in Arlington offer medically supervised detox programs that provide patients with the support and care required during this challenging phase. During detox, healthcare professionals monitor the patient's physical and psychological health, ensuring their safety and comfort. This initial focus on removing toxic substances from the body lays the foundation for a successful rehabilitation experience, as it allows individuals to address the root causes of their PTSD without the interference of drugs or alcohol. The importance of detoxification cannot be overstated, as it helps reduce the risk of relapse while promoting a healthy mindset for subsequent therapeutic interventions.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ment programs provide a structured and immersive environment conducive to healing for individuals struggling with PTSD. Patients reside at the treatment center around the clock, allowing them to engage in intensive therapy sessions and various activities designed to foster emotional resilience. During inpatient treatment, individuals benefit from comprehensive psychological support, including group therapy and individual counseling sessions tailored to their unique experiences. This setting allows individuals to distance themselves from the stressors of their home environments, making it easier to focus solely on healing. In addition, the support provided by staff and peers fosters a sense of community, which is vital in rebuilding trust and relationships that may have been damaged due to trauma and addiction. Overall, inpatient treatment serves as a critical component for many in their journey towards recovery.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ment programs are designed for those who may not require the intensive structure of inpatient care but still need consistent support for their PTSD and associated issues. This flexible treatment option allows patients to attend therapy sessions and counseling while maintaining their daily responsibilities. In Arlington, outpatient programs may incorporate individual therapy, group counseling, and family support sessions—providing a comprehensive roadmap to recovery. By offering structured support without full-time residency, outpatient treatment enables individuals to apply coping strategies in real-life situations, fostering resilience and independence. This ongoing support is essential in helping patients maintain progress outside the clinical environment and in everyday life.
Counseling and TherapyCounseling and therapy are pivotal services provided by rehab centers for the PTSD Treatment in Arlington. Trained licensed professionals work with patients to explore their traumatic experiences, offering a safe space to process emotions and develop coping mechanisms. Various therapeutic modalities, such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R), are employed to address specific PTSD symptoms. Through these therapeutic interactions, individuals can confront their past traumas and work on rebuilding their lives, thereby reducing the likelihood of substance abuse as a coping mechanism. The reinforced purpose of therapy is to empower patients with the skills necessary to understand and manage their PTSD effectively, equipping them with tools for long-term recovery.
Partial HospitalizationPartial hospitalization programs (PHP) offer a high level of psychiatric support while allowing patients to return home in the evenings. This type of intensive treatment is particularly beneficial for individuals with severe PTSD symptoms who require more structure than outpatient care can provide but do not need full-time inpatient stay. Patients in PHP participate in rigorous therapy schedules, engaging in various therapeutic modalities to tackle their PTSD and any substance use issues. The advantage of this service lies in its balance of comprehensive care and the ability for patients to practice reintegration into their normal lives gradually. The ongoing support during this transitional phase is crucial as it helps individuals maintain setbacks during their journey towards recovery.
Aftercare ServicesAftercare services are essential in promoting sustained recovery from PTSD and accompanying substance use disorders. These services encompass a variety of supportive programs that continue once individuals have completed their treatment. In Arlington, rehab centers emphasize the importance of aftercare by offering alumni programs, counseling sessions, and peer support groups. By providing structured post-treatment care, individuals can navigate the challenges of reintegrating into everyday life while benefiting from ongoing support. This continual connection to a recovery community helps to reinforce the principles learned during treatment, and it significantly reduces the risk of relapse into both PTSD symptoms and substance abuse. The commitment of rehab centers to aftercare reflects their understanding that recovery is a lifelong process requiring dedication, support, and resources.
Cost of PTSD Treatment in Arlington
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ers for the PTSD Treatment in Arlington accept a variety of insurance plans, aiding in reducing the financial burden associated with treatment. Patients are encouraged to check with their insurance providers to understand coverage details, including the types of services covered and the potential out-of-pocket expenses. This option is particularly valuable for individuals seeking immediate treatment, as it allows them to focus on their recovery rather than financial stress. Depending on the insurance policy, a portion of treatment costs—including inpatient, outpatient, and therapy sessions—may be covered. Understanding the specifics of insurance coverage can make the difference in accessing these vital services without the fear of crippling expenses.
Payment PlansMany rehab centers in Arlington offer various payment plans to make treatment more accessible to individuals in need of PTSD Treatment. These plans provide flexible options to pay for services over time, enabling patients to seek help without significant financial strain. Payment plans are tailored to each individual’s budget and can cover different aspects of rehabilitation, from counseling to medical services. By allowing patients to budget their treatment costs more efficiently, these plans help to alleviate financial insecurities and encourage individuals to take the necessary steps toward recovery without hesitation. Establishing an open conversation with the facility regarding payment options can foster long-term financial planning and commitment to treatment.
Government GrantsGovernment grants are instrumental in funding addiction treatment options for individuals suffering from PTSD and substance-related disorders. Rehab centers in Arlington can connect patients with government-backed programs designed to assist those who meet specific eligibility requirements. These grants help cover the costs associated with substance use treatment and psychological services, providing financial relief to those who need it most. Accessing such resources can make a significant difference for individuals who otherwise would be unable to afford the necessary care. By engaging with available government programs, patients can receive essential support in overcoming barriers to treatment, ultimately promoting recovery.
Financial Assistance ProgramsMany rehab facilities also provide financial assistance programs aimed at reducing the cost of treatment for individuals who demonstrate financial need. These programs often work by offering sliding scale fees based on income or providing one-time financial aid to help cover treatment initial costs. Some centers collaborate with nonprofit organizations that can provide additional funding for those in-critical situations. Financial assistance is crucial in enabling patients to choose a treatment option that suits their needs without the looming pressure of financial hardship, allowing them to prioritize their mental health and recovery. Consulting with the facility regarding these options is vital for those seeking help.
Private Payment OptionsIn addition to insurance and assistance programs, some individuals may opt for private payment options when seeking addiction treatment in Arlington. Patients can pay directly for services rendered, providing them the flexibility to access immediate treatment without waiting for insurance pre-approval. Private payments can often expedite the admission process, enabling individuals to enter treatment more swiftly. This option can be particularly beneficial for those who prefer privacy in their treatment and wish to bypass potential disclosure to insurers. Exploring private payment routes is essential for those requiring prompt intervention in their recovery journey.
Workplace Assistance ProgramsMany employers offer Employee Assistance Programs (EAPs) that include mental health services, including coverage for PTSD treatment. These programs are designed to help employees manage various personal challenges, including substance use disorders and psychological distress. EAPs typically provide confidential consultations, and some may cover treatment costs, making them an invaluable resource for individuals seeking help. By utilizing workplace assistance programs, employees can access professional help while maintaining their job security and minimizing disruption to their lives. Understanding the extent of these resources can significantly impact a person's capacity to engage in treatment, encouraging timely intervention and recovery.
Guidelines for seeking PTSD Treatment in Arlington
1
Choosing the Right Rehab CenterWhen seeking treatment for PTSD, it is vital to choose a rehab center that suits individual needs. Potential patients should research facilities thoroughly, considering factors such as the types of therapies offered, specialties of the staff, and the structure of treatment plans. Experience and credentials of the staff are also crucial, as they directly impact the quality of care. A personal connection with therapists is particularly important in trauma-based treatment. Patients are encouraged to visit centers, ask questions, and assess the environment to ensure they feel comfortable and supported in their recovery journey. Making an informed decision on the right rehab center can foster a more positive experience and a greater likelihood of successful recovery.
2
Preparing for TreatmentPreparation for treatment is key to setting oneself up for success during the rehabilitation journey. Individuals should focus on their mental and emotional readiness before entering a program for PTSD treatment. This preparation may include discussing with a therapist any concerns about the treatment process, gathering support from friends or family, and maintaining an open mindset regarding the healing process. Moreover, assembling important documents, financial information, and medical records needed for admission can ease initial steps. Setting personal goals for recovery before entering treatment can motivate patients to stay committed, enabling them to reference these objectives throughout their time in the rehab center.
3
Staying Committed to RecoveryCommitment to recovery involves maintaining focus and motivation during and after treatment. Individuals are encouraged to actively participate in all therapeutic sessions, engage with peers, and practice coping strategies learned in therapy. Ongoing dedication to personal growth through continued therapy and support groups after discharge is essential for long-lasting recovery. Documenting progress and milestones achieved can help reinforce self-belief and accountability in the recovery process. Establishing a solid support network composed of family, friends, and peers can also help maintain motivation and provide encouragement through difficult moments throughout recovery.
4
Engaging in Aftercare ProgramsAftercare programs are critical in facilitating sustained recovery from PTSD and preventing relapse. Individuals should actively seek out aftercare options as a continuation of their treatment journey. Support groups, individual therapy sessions, and alumni networks provide ongoing encouragement and resources for holistic recovery. Engaging in aftercare aids individuals in navigating challenges that may arise post-treatment, enabling them to reinforce the skills and strategies acquired during rehab. It fosters a sense of belonging and community while providing essential tools to manage triggers and stressors effectively, ultimately leading to a more resilient recovery lifestyle.
